<P>PROBLEM TO BE SOLVED: To provide a battery capable of improving battery properties such as a capacity and a cycle property by preventing a negative electrode from being exposed at a low voltage for a long while. <P>SOLUTION: A positive electrode 12 and a negative electrode 14 are arranged with an interposition of a separator 15. The positive electrode 12 includes a phosphate compound containing lithium and iron as a positive electrode active material. An excessive reduction of the negative electrode voltage is suppressed by lowering a charging voltage as at 3.3 V to 3.8 V and a utilization factor expressed as a positive electrode discharge capacity/negative electrode discharge capacity at 90% to 100%. A load on the negative electrode 14 is reduced by lowering the charging voltage and a resistance is reduced by lowering the utilization factor, so that an acceptance property of the negative electrode 14 is improved. It is preferable that there is a mutual action between the charging voltage and the utilization factor and an index K expressed by charging voltage<SP>3</SP>× utilization factor is maintained within a range from 37 to 47 not inclusive. <P>COPYRIGHT: (C)2004,JPO |
